i
5 Open Financial Technologies Private Limited Jobs
3-5 years
Open Financial Technologies - Senior Software Engineer - Java/Scala (3-5 yrs)
Open Financial Technologies Private Limited
posted 16hr ago
Flexible timing
Key skills for the job
Job Description : Senior Software Engineer.
About Open :
OPEN is a leading connected finance platform that empowers finance teams to manage their cashflow better by managing all their business finance systems, right from banking to accounting ERP, payments,CRM, HRMS etc. in one place.
OPEN, India's 100th Unicorn, has been awarded the 'Best Workplace 2024' by IEEE in 2024. And was recognised by Forbes India and D Globalist's as 'Top 10 companies among 200 Companies' and was featured in IDFC FIRST Private Hurun India's Top 200 Self-made Entrepreneurs of the Millennia 2023.
OPEN was also the recipient of 'Best Digital Banking Solution' from the Global Fintech Fest in 2022 and had won the 'Most Innovative Neo Bank' & the 'Most Innovative Digital Bank' at the Indian Fintech Awards in 2021 & Internet andMobile Association of India (IAMAI) respectively.
We are currently home to some of the smartest & brightest 500+ minds in the fintech space.
OPEN is a Series D funded startup backed by leading international funds like Temasek, Google, Tiger Global, IIFL Finance Ltd. ,SBI Holdings Japan, 3one4 Capital, Speed Invest, Beenext, Tanglin Venture Partner Advisors & Angellist to name a few.
And to build and strengthen this superpower, we're on the lookout for an amazing Senior Software Engineer.
Experience : 3-5 years
Location : Bangalore
Responsibilities :
- Reverse-engineer existing codebases to understand product functionality and business logic.
- Work with a running product, troubleshoot issues, optimize performance, and enhance features.
- Write clean, maintainable, and scalable code in Java & Scala.
- Collaborate with product managers, architects, and other engineers to implement new features.
- Debug and resolve complex production issues with minimal supervision.
- Optimize performance and ensure system reliability for a high-traffic environment.
- Follow best practices for code quality, CI/CD, and software design patterns.
Requirements :
- 3-5 years of hands-on experience in Java and Scala development.
- Strong expertise in reverse-engineering complex codebases.
- Solid understanding of functional programming and OOP principles.
- Experience working with existing, large-scale, and production-grade systems.
- Proficiency in Spring Boot, Akka, or Play framework.
- Strong database knowledge (PostgreSQL, MySQL, or NoSQL databases).
- Hands-on experience with Kafka, Redis, or other messaging systems (preferred).
- Familiarity with microservices architecture and distributed systems.
- Experience with unit testing, integration testing, and debugging tools.
- Ability to troubleshoot performance issues and optimize existing code.
- Good problem-solving skills and the ability to work in a fast-paced environment.
Why work at Open?
- You will be part of the early tribe that is changing the way business banking rolls.
- Every atom of your work will impact the way millions of businesses are run.
- You will work with some of the brightest minds who will celebrate your quirks.
- You will find growth & fun to be two-way streets how you thrive and the way you jive, in turn drives Open.
Functional Areas: Software/Testing/Networking
Read full job descriptionPrepare for Open Financial Technologies Private Limited Senior Software Engineer roles with real interview advice
Colleague's, Flexible work hours, Good office space
Micro management, Lack of vision, Zero employee appreciation
3-5 Yrs
5-6 Yrs
3-5 Yrs
8-10 Yrs